I just went to start my Rover 45 year 2000 & nothing happened. All the dashboard lights came on & the fuel pump ran, but when I turned the key to start there was nothing.
The dashboard lights dim very slightly, but the digital clock dims quite a lot. The solenoid clicked once, but after that, not a sound. The battery is showing 12.4 volts when I checked it. Have you got any ideas?

Two things to do

1 Tap your starter motor with a hammer

If that don't work.

2 Charge your battery from the mains

If that don't work your starter motor in broken.

Most of your cars power goes to the starter motor when starting the car.
